Manufacturing supplying and fixing of Fully Panelled steel door with the following specification MS angels of size 40x40x6mm are used for the outer frames and M.S. angles of size 35x35x5mm for the shutter frames, stiffeners with 32 x 6mm M.S flat is provided at required intervals in the shutter frame. 18-gauge C.R. sheet laid as panel in the shutter and welded intact. M.S. flat 18x5mm is welded over the 32 x 6mm M.S. flat sandwitching the C.R. sheet in between additional stiffeners with 18x5mm M.S. flat is provided diagonally at the rear side of the shutter. 3nos. of Steel Parliament Hinges of Size 125mm x 150mm in case of single leaf and 6nos. of Steel Parliament Hinges of Size 125mm x 150mm in double leaves shutter to be provided. 6nos. of holdfasts 200 mm in length made of angle section spliced at the ends are welded to the outer frames of the door. Tower bolts 3 nos, one at the top, one at lock rail(Inner) and the other at the bottom are provided 1no. Aldrop is provided at lock rail section in the door 2 Nos of 200mm handle are to be provided. One rotaing locking arrangements for the inner side of the door and additional provision for locking arrangements for lock is provided on the rear side of the door at an appropriate place. Incase of double leaf door M.S.Flat 32 x 3mm at 1.1Kg/m is provided on the one shutter t conceal the gap between the two shutters. at an appropriate place in the door. A tie bar is provided at the bottom of the frame to prevent twisting of frame during transportation and fixing. All members
are given a coat of red oxide primer as directed by the departmental officers. The rate includes cost of all materials, labour charges, transportation to site of work, loading, un loading and all other incidental charges etc., complete complying with standard specification and as directed by the departmental officers. - Single leaf of size 1.00m x 2.10m.

Fabricating, Supplying and fixing in position of steel sheeted windows (Two Leaves) with the following specifications. Outer frames of windows made of ‘Z’ section F7D of size 33 x 25 x 3mm at 1.419 kg/ m and mullion ‘J’ section (F4B) of size 46x25x3mm at 2.28kg/m and shutter section of made of F7D of 33x25x3mm at 1.419 kg/m as specified in IS 7452/1990. Each openable shutter should not exceed a width of 600mm to enable separate operations and easy maintenance. The panel of the shutters to be covered with 18 gauge cold rolled sheet of superior quality and welded intact with shutter frames. Horizontal stiffeners using 18x5mm MS Flat at 0.70kg/m at 3 Nos. for each shutter and additional diagonal stiffeners of the same MS flats at all the four corners of each shutters to the suitable length welded to the shutters, for holding the CR Sheets in position firmly. 2 numbers of Steel Offset Pivot hinges of size 3” and one number of handle-Cu.m-latch of special type made with 18x5mm MS flats are revetted to the shutters at an appropriate height in window. suitable opening is left for its easy operation. a stopper square rod for handle is provided in the mullion section at suitable place to catch the window handle. each window shutter having an adjustable stay made out of 18 x 5mm at 0.70 kg/ m MS flat of length 320mm with three adjustable position. A matching peg is provided in the outer frame of the window at suitable place. 4 Nos. of hold fasts of 200mm length spliced at the ends are welded to the outer frame of the window by using MS flat of 18x5mm at 0.70kg/m, welded to the shutter at two place equivalent from each from top and bottom of the shutter. An MS square bar of 12mm size is welded to the inner face of the window at an equal interval not exceeding 100mm edge between them. All members are painted with
one coat of anti-corrosive red oxide primer as directed by the departmental officers. All sections should be in confirmed with IS 7452/1990.The cost includes cost of all materials, labour charges and other incidental charges, etc., complete complying with standard specification and as directed by the departmental officers.

Supplying and fixing UPVC (Un-Plasticized Polyvinyl Chloride) Windows of casement type (open) from the profile the size of outer frame 60mm x 58mm and shutter profile are reinforcement with GI/1mm 125GSM and 100% corrosion free, the profiles are multi chambered sections with wall thick of 2mm. The EPDM rubber (black colour) covered with over all the edges of frame and shutter the shutter will be provided with Espag multi power point locks and also it operates as handle. The corners and joints should be welded and cleaned. Radiations free pin headed plain or brown colour glass 4mm thick should be provided to the shutter and it should not allow leakage of water even at most ranging storms and should have key lockable action, security protective hinges, strong locking systems and as per size for arresting noise and energy loss. The connecting mechanism between sash and outer frame that enables opening of the window. The window should be fixed to the wall with 100% packing with screws and silicon packing all round the frames. The window should be got approved from the Executive Engineer before use on work.
